Queen Camilla may be one of the most stylish senior royals, but even she isn’t immune to the occasional footwear woe, as King Charles adorably revealed in a candid royal moment.

While attending the King’s Foundation Awards last week at Windsor Castle, the monarch met Lisa Kay, founder of British footwear brand Sole Bliss, and shared a light-hearted, off-the-cuff comment about his wife’s relationship with high heels.

The King told Lisa: “It gets a bit harder to walk in heels as you get older,” admitting that Queen Camilla, 76, now sometimes finds heel-life a bit of a challenge. 

The Queen, who stunned in a white silk crepe dress by Anna Valentine and a Philip Treacy hat at Trooping the Colour, is no stranger to fashion. 

But as King Charles joked, she now opts for heels that aren’t too narrow, leaning into comfort without compromising elegance.

Lisa Kay’s company, Sole Bliss, designs shoes tailored for women with bunion-friendly, wide-fit needs, and Camilla is reportedly a huge fan, owning over 11 pairs from the brand. 

The Queen first debuted Sole Bliss in 2018 at the Royal Cornwall Show, sporting a £159 Ingrid Camel block heel.
